Seaside Resort – Weymouth is a popular seaside resort town on the **Jurassic Coast **,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. It has a rich maritime history and has been a popular holiday destination for centuries, particularly since the Georgian era.

Georgian Gem – Weymouth was a favourite resort of **King George III**, which significantly boosted its popularity in the late 18th century. You can still see much of its Georgian architectural heritage, particularly along the Esplanade. Don't miss the chance to **walk along the harbour** and see the fishing boats and pleasure craft.
